Additional Information
 
NameAnnie Oakley and Tagg 5 | Published
PublicationPrice: 0.10 USD | Pages: 36 | Frequency: quarterly
NotesCopyright 1955, Annie Oakley Enterprises.
Designed and produced by Western Printing & Lithographing Co.
 
Cover1 page
Pencils? (photo)
Inks? (photo)
Colors? (photo)
GenreWestern-frontier
CharactersAnnie Oakley (photo of Gail Davis)
 
Text ArticleA Pledge to Parents (1 page)
FeatureDell
Letterstypeset
GenreNon-fiction
NotesOn inside front cover in black and white.
New trademark is revealed.
 
Comic StoryThe Stranger From Nowhere / Annie Oakley (18 pages)
Job #A.O.#5-5510
GenreWestern-frontier
CharactersAnnie Oakley; Tagg Oakley; Deputy Lofty Craig; Target (a horse); Pixie (a horse); Hank Beall; Tom Benton; Peter Corbin; Elsa Corbin; Mr. Gavin; Mrs. Morgan; Tasker Gang (cameo, villains); Hy Blaze (villain); Blackie (villain)
 
Text StoryBig 6 (1 page)
Letterstypeset
GenreWestern-frontier
CharactersBig Six; Lou Miller; Earl Brandt (villain)
NotesCopyright, 1955, by Western Printing & Litho. Co.
 
Comic StoryPassport to Prison (4 pages)
GenreWestern-frontier
CharactersPop Wingate; Jonah (a mule); Sheriff Anders (death); Simon; Jed Bragg (villain)
NotesCopyright, 1955, by Western Printing & Litho. Co.
 
Comic StoryAnnie Oakley and the Apache Arrows / Annie Oakley (11 pages)
GenreWestern-frontier
CharactersAnnie Oakley; Tagg Oakley; Deputy Lofty Craig; Target (a horse); Pixie (a horse); Sheriff Luke MacTavish; Mary Bond; Pete; Ned Ellis; Mrs. Ellis; Captain Marks; Biff Ellis (villain)
PencilsJesse Marsh
InksJesse Marsh
NotesStory concludes on inside back cover and back cover. Inside back cover is in black and white.
Art identification by Steinar Ådland November 2010
 
Publisher advertisementSaddle Up for Western Action!
FeatureGene Autry and Champion
Letterstypeset
GenreWestern-frontier
CharactersGene Autry
NotesHouse ad for Gene Autry and Champion #104 (October 1955), utilizing a line art version of the actual photo cover, as well as a spot illustration. Copy suggests the issue is already available at newsstands.
